"When covenantal fruitfulness is replaced with self-reference, the Church begins to resemble the culture around her.
Instead of being oriented outward as light, salt, and leaven, she turns inward.
Her language shifts from mission to management, from obedience to self-description.
Identity becomes fragmented and qualified, rather than received and unified in Christ.
The result is not faithfulness, but confusion."
